tps3103k33dbvt

The TPS3103K33DBVT is a voltage supervisor and microprocessor supervisory circuit manufactured by Texas Instruments. This device is designed to monitor the power supply voltage levels and provide a reset signal to the microprocessor in the event of an undervoltage or overvoltage condition. The TPS3103K33DBVT offers a reset threshold voltage of 3.3V and comes in a SOT-23 package, making it suitable for a wide range of applications including automotive, industrial, and consumer electronics. This voltage supervisor ensures the reliable operation of critical systems by ensuring that the microprocessor is held in a reset state until the power supply voltage reaches a safe level. With its low quiescent current and small form factor, the TPS3103K33DBVT is an ideal choice for space-constrained applications where power efficiency is a priority. Overall, this voltage supervisor offers a robust solution for system reliability and is a trusted choice for power management in diverse electronic designs.
